Meaning of Sugunambal
Sugunambal is a compound Tamil name with clear linguistic components that reveal its true meaning. The first part, ‘Suguna’, comes from the Tamil word meaning ‘good qualities’, ‘virtues’, or ‘excellence’. The second component, ‘Ambal’, is a Tamil term for ‘woman’, ‘lady’, or sometimes ‘goddess’, often used as an honorific suffix in female names. When combined, Sugunambal literally translates to ‘woman of good virtues’ or ‘virtuous woman’. This name reflects the Tamil cultural emphasis on character and moral excellence, particularly in feminine naming traditions. Origin & Cultural Significance
Sugunambal originates from the Tamil language, one of the world’s oldest classical languages spoken primarily in the Indian state of Tamil Nadu and Sri Lanka. The name has deep roots in Tamil Hindu culture, where names often carry philosophical or moral significance. Traditional Tamil names frequently incorporate elements that reflect desired qualities or virtues, and Sugunambal follows this pattern perfectly. This name is particularly common among Tamil-speaking Hindu communities in South India, where it has been used for generations to honor the ideal of virtuous womanhood. The name’s structure and meaning align with broader Dravidian naming conventions found across South India.
